Inaugural Recipient Selected for The Laughlin Endowned Fund in Education

Posted: 2/4/2009 5:22:37 PM by Jere Gallagher

Brian Wargo, a doctoral student in Science Education is the inaugural recipient of the Laughlin Endowed Fund in Education.  A science teacher in the Freedom Area School District he has taken a yearlong sabbatical to complete his doctoral degree.  The Laughlin Endowed Fund was created by Pitt Trustee Terry Laughlin (KGSB '81) because he is passionate about teaching and wants to bring about classroom reform.
